  "account": "The Kozhikode district administration has revived boating services at Peruvannamuzhi reservoir to boost tourism, as discussed in a meeting of the Tourism Management Committee. Perambra MLA Fathima Thahiliya and District Collector M.S. Madhavikutty attended the meeting. Thonikadavu, a 15-acre island within the reservoir, will be the site for the new boating service, with expressions of interest being solicited from boat operators. Solar-powered boats will be used to reduce pollution. The committee also decided to make temporary appointments for the operation of tourism facilities. A special meeting will be held soon to discuss the comprehensive development of Peruvannamuzhi as a major tourism destination. Boating through the reservoir, which contains 13 islets, is expected to be a key attraction in the efforts to develop the area. Ms. Thahiliya explained that boating would allow visitors to experience the reservoir, its islets, and the surrounding forested landscape, aiming to leverage the natural beauty, water resources, and potential for adventure tourism, especially among young people. In 2021, a ₹3.13-crore tourism development project was launched at Peruvannamuzhi, which included facilities such as a children's park, and in 2022, two solar-powered boats were introduced, leading to increased tourist footfall and revenue. The service was suspended during the 2024 monsoon due to heavy rains and an engine failure, which has deprived visitors of a major attraction and resulted in lost potential revenue.",
